PUNJAB POLICE ARRESTS JUVENILE RUNNING BOAT TO SUPPLY DRUGS TO SMUGGLERS, 4 OTHERS ARRESTS WITH 4KG HEROIN, 20K DRUG MONEY

ARRESTED JUVENILE WAS USING BOATS TO CROSS SUTLEJ RIVER TO RETRIEVE DRUG CONSIGNMENTS SENT BY PAKISTANI SMUGGLERS, SAYS DGP GAURAV YADAV, EFFORTS ON TO UNCOVER ENTIRE NETWORK OF SUPPLIERS, DEALERS, AND BUYERS: CP ASR GURPREET BHULLAR 

Face2News/Chandigarh/Amritsar

In a major breakthrough amidst the ongoing anti-drugs campaign ‘Yudh Nashian Virudh’ launched on the directions of Chief Minister Bhagwant Singh Mann, Commissionerate Police Amritsar has dismantled a drug trafficking cartel with the arrest of four drug smugglers, including a 16-years-old juvenile, and seized 4.01 kg heroin, Rs 20,000 drug money and three motorcycles from their possession, said Director General of Police (DGP) Punjab Gaurav Yadav here on Monday. 

(MOREPIC1) The arrested individuals have been identified as Tarsem Singh alias Sema (23), Amrit Singh alias Abhi (21), both residents of Jalalabad, Fazilka; Ramanjit Singh alias Raman (19), a resident of Tarn Taran; and a juvenile from Ferozepur. 

DGP Gaurav Yadav said that the arrested individuals were in constant contact with Pakistan-based smugglers, who were using Ferozepur sector to push in drugs across the border and providing precise coordinates for the drops. “The juvenile, whose identity has been withheld due to his age, played a critical role in the operation by using boats to cross the Sutlej River to retrieve drug consignments, dropped by Pakistani smugglers, from areas near the international border fencing,” he said. 

(SUBHEAD)The DGP said that two separate FIRs have been registered under NDPS Act in this regard and further investigations are ongoing to establish backward and forward in both the cases. More arrests and recoveries are likely in coming days, he added. 

Sharing more details, Commissioner of Police (CP) Amritsar Gurpreet Singh Bhullar said that acting on reliable information, police teams led by DCP Harpreet Singh Mander, ADCP Investigation Navjot Singh, and ACP Detective Harminder Singh, under the supervision of CIA Staff-1 in-charge Inspector Amolkdeep Singh and CIA Staff-2 in-charge Sub Inspector Ravi Kumar conducted a targeted deferent operations and apprehended the accused persons from areas of Chheharta and Cantonment. 

The CP said that efforts are being made to uncover the entire network of suppliers, dealers, and buyers, as well as to ascertain the total quantity of drugs purchased by the arrested individuals so far. 

In this regard, two separate cases, including FIR No. 40 dated February 4, 2025, under sections 21(c), 23, and 29 of the NDPS Act at Chheharta Police Station, Amritsar and FIR No.29 dated February 7,2025 under sections 21(c) and 27-A of the NDPS Act at Cantonment Police Station, Amritsar, have been registered.
